  • Everett Shinn
  • Fifth Avenue
  • signed E. Shinn, and dated indistinctly, l.l.; also signed Everett Shinn indistinctly, l.c.
  • mixed media on board
  • 20 by 16 in.
  • (50.8 by 40.6 cm)
  • Executed circa 1899.

Provenance

Coe Kerr Gallery, New York
Amanda K. Berls and Ruth A. Yerion, New York
Acquired from the above, circa 1985

Exhibited

Chadds Ford, Pennsylvania, Brandywine River Museum, The Collection of Amanda K. Berls and Ruth A. Yerion, January-March 1980
New York, Berry-Hill Galleries, Everett Shinn: The Spectacle of Life, November 2000-January 2001, p. 171, illustrated in color p. 119

Condition

Good condition. Unframed: two very thin diagonal repaired tears (3" and 1") in upper left
